This really is the behaviour of 'svn move' as implemented. We know this sucks in many situations. The 1.6 release will feature 'tree-conflict detection', a feature which is supposed to address this and a whole class of similar problems. I'm not really sure what you do during a 'rebase' and what the cws tool is, so it might be that the issues we are trying to fix with this feature are orthogonal to your problem. But I hope that's not the case.
